Hair Transplant Risk Overview

Hair transplant surgery is one of the safest cosmetic procedures performed worldwide, with serious complications occurring in less than 1% of cases when performed by qualified, experienced surgeons in appropriate clinical settings. Modern FUE and DHI techniques are minimally invasive, performed under local anesthesia, and carry significantly lower risks than procedures requiring general anesthesia or extensive tissue manipulation. However, like any surgical procedure, hair transplants carry inherent risks that every patient should understand before making a decision.

The risk profile of a hair transplant is heavily influenced by the choice of clinic and surgeon. A procedure performed by a board-certified dermatologist or plastic surgeon with extensive hair restoration experience in a sterile, well-equipped facility carries very different risks than the same procedure performed by an unqualified technician in a poorly regulated clinic. This distinction is particularly important for patients traveling abroad, where the range of clinic quality can be broader and regulatory oversight may vary by country. Understanding these risks empowers patients to make informed choices and take proactive steps to minimize their personal risk.

It's worth noting that most hair transplant 'risks' fall into the category of suboptimal cosmetic outcomes rather than dangerous medical complications. Issues like lower-than-expected density, slightly unnatural hairline design, or temporary shock loss — while disappointing — are not medically dangerous. True medical complications such as infection, significant scarring, or nerve damage are rare when proper protocols are followed. This guide addresses both categories comprehensively, providing the information patients need to assess risks accurately and take appropriate precautions.

Surgical & Medical Risks

Infection is the most commonly cited surgical risk, though its actual incidence is very low — estimated at 0.5-2% of procedures when standard sterile protocols are followed. The scalp has an excellent blood supply, which provides natural resistance to infection. Signs of infection include increasing redness, warmth, swelling, pus drainage, and fever developing 3-7 days after the procedure. Most infections are superficial and respond quickly to oral antibiotics. Deep infections requiring more aggressive treatment are extremely rare. Patients can minimize infection risk by choosing accredited facilities, following post-operative hygiene instructions meticulously, and completing prescribed antibiotic courses.

Bleeding during and after the procedure is generally minimal with FUE techniques because the micro-punch extractions and channel incisions are extremely small. Patients taking blood-thinning medications (aspirin, NSAIDs, certain supplements like vitamin E and fish oil) should discontinue these at least 1-2 weeks before surgery as directed by their surgeon. Minor oozing in the donor and recipient areas for the first 12-24 hours is normal and resolves with gentle pressure. Significant bleeding is very rare and almost always attributable to undisclosed medication use or an undiagnosed bleeding disorder.

Numbness and altered sensation in the donor and recipient areas is a common temporary side effect, affecting up to 50% of patients in the immediate post-operative period. This occurs because the procedure involves areas with superficial sensory nerves. In the vast majority of cases, normal sensation returns within 2-6 months as the nerves regenerate. Permanent numbness is extremely rare (less than 0.1%) and typically limited to a small area. Some patients also experience temporary itching or tingling as nerves heal — this is actually a positive sign of nerve regeneration.

Swelling (edema) is a common post-operative occurrence rather than a true complication. Forehead and periorbital swelling peaks on days 2-4 after surgery and can sometimes extend to the eyelids and cheeks. It resolves completely within 5-10 days and can be minimized by sleeping elevated, applying cold compresses, and taking prescribed anti-inflammatory medications. Severe swelling that doesn't resolve or worsens after day 5 should prompt immediate contact with the surgical team.

Cosmetic & Aesthetic Risks

Poor graft survival resulting in lower-than-expected density is perhaps the most disappointing outcome for patients. Graft survival rates with experienced surgeons using modern techniques should be 85-95%, meaning that out of 3,000 transplanted grafts, 2,550-2,850 should successfully grow. However, multiple factors can reduce graft survival: improper graft handling and storage, excessive time outside the body, desiccation (drying out), mechanical damage during extraction or implantation, and poor post-operative care by the patient. Clinics that perform excessively high graft counts in marathon sessions (5,000+ grafts) may see reduced survival rates due to the extended time grafts spend outside the body.

Unnatural-looking results remain a concern, though modern techniques have dramatically reduced this risk compared to older 'plug' transplants. The most common aesthetic issues include a hairline that's too straight, too low, or too symmetric (natural hairlines are slightly irregular); visible 'pluggy' appearance from poor angle or direction of implantation; obvious density difference between the transplanted and non-transplanted areas; and a 'doll's hair' appearance from overly uniform graft spacing. These issues are almost exclusively attributable to surgeon skill rather than the technique itself, underscoring the importance of choosing an experienced surgeon.

Shock loss — the temporary shedding of existing native hairs in areas adjacent to the transplanted zone — affects approximately 5-20% of patients. It occurs because the surgical trauma (channel creation, graft insertion) temporarily disrupts the growth cycle of nearby follicles. Shock loss is almost always temporary, with affected hairs regrowing within 3-6 months. However, in rare cases — particularly in patients with advanced miniaturization — some shocked hairs may not fully recover. Taking finasteride and minoxidil before and after surgery can help minimize shock loss risk.

  • Infection Risk: 0.5-2% with standard protocols. Minimized by choosing accredited facilities and following post-operative instructions
  • Poor Graft Survival: 5-15% graft loss expected even in best cases. Higher risk with inexperienced technicians, excessive session lengths, or poor graft handling
  • Unnatural Appearance: Almost entirely depends on surgeon skill. Review extensive before/after photos and prioritize surgeon experience over price
  • Shock Loss: 5-20% of patients experience temporary shedding of existing hairs. Usually resolves within 3-6 months
  • Scarring: FUE produces tiny dot scars (0.7-0.9mm) in the donor area. Virtually invisible at short hair lengths. FUT (strip method) produces a linear scar
  • Numbness: Up to 50% of patients temporarily. Resolves in 2-6 months in almost all cases
  • Cysts: Small cysts may form around implanted grafts (1-5% incidence). Usually resolve spontaneously or with simple treatment
  • Keloid Scarring: Rare but more common in certain ethnicities. Inform your surgeon of any history of keloid or hypertrophic scarring

Donor Area Risks & Depletion

The donor area — the back and sides of the scalp — is a finite resource. Each person has a limited number of follicular units available for transplantation, typically 6,000-8,000 units (12,000-16,000 individual hairs) in patients with good donor density. Over-harvesting the donor area is a serious risk that can leave visible thinning, an unnatural 'moth-eaten' appearance, or a clearly depleted donor zone that reveals the patient has had a transplant. Responsible surgeons carefully assess donor density before surgery and set realistic limits on graft extraction.

Donor area scarring with FUE consists of numerous tiny dot scars (0.7-0.9mm each) scattered across the extraction zone. Individually, these scars are virtually invisible, but if too many grafts are extracted from a limited area, the cumulative effect can create visible thinning. This is particularly problematic for patients who wear their hair very short (buzz cut or shaved). A maximum extraction density of 25-30% of follicular units from any given area is generally considered safe, preserving natural donor density and appearance.

Patients considering multiple transplant sessions should understand the cumulative impact on their donor area. A first session of 3,000 grafts might leave the donor area virtually unchanged in appearance, but a second session of 3,000 grafts from the same donor area increases the risk of visible depletion. Long-term planning is essential — an experienced surgeon will help patients create a multi-session strategy that addresses current and anticipated future hair loss while preserving donor area integrity. Patients should be wary of clinics that promote excessively high graft counts (5,000+) in a single session, as this may compromise donor area aesthetics.

Risks of Choosing the Wrong Clinic

The greatest single risk factor in hair transplant surgery is not the procedure itself — it's the choice of clinic and surgeon. The explosion of demand for hair transplants, particularly in Turkey, has led to the proliferation of so-called 'hair mills' — high-volume clinics that prioritize throughput over quality. These clinics typically charge very low prices ($1,000-$1,500), operate multiple patients simultaneously with the surgeon moving between them, and delegate the critical extraction and implantation work to minimally trained technicians rather than the surgeon performing these steps.

In some countries, the regulatory framework for hair transplant clinics is inadequate. Clinics may operate without proper medical licensing, employ non-medical staff to perform surgical procedures, use outdated or poorly maintained equipment, lack proper sterilization protocols, and have no emergency capabilities if complications arise. The patient bears the risk in these situations. Reports of botched hair transplants, infections, and irreversible donor damage from unqualified clinics have increased alongside the growth of medical tourism, making due diligence more important than ever.

The price should never be the primary selection criterion. While legitimate cost savings are available abroad, prices that seem too good to be true usually are. A legitimate, surgeon-led hair transplant in Turkey typically costs $2,000-$5,000 — not $800-$1,200. Clinics offering unusually low prices typically cut costs by having technicians rather than surgeons perform the procedure, operating on multiple patients simultaneously, using inferior equipment and supplies, cutting corners on sterilization and patient safety, and spending minimal time on consultation and individualized planning.

How to Minimize Risks When Getting a Hair Transplant Abroad

The most effective way to minimize risk is thorough research and due diligence. Start by verifying the surgeon's credentials: they should be a board-certified dermatologist, plastic surgeon, or specifically trained hair restoration surgeon with verifiable qualifications. Look for membership in professional organizations such as the International Society of Hair Restoration Surgery (ISHRS), which requires meeting educational and ethical standards. Verify the surgeon's license through the relevant country's medical board.

Review the clinic's track record thoroughly. Request to see at least 30-50 before/after photos of previous patients, ideally at 12+ months post-procedure. These photos should include cases similar to your own (similar degree of hair loss, similar graft count). Look for consistent, natural-looking results rather than a few cherry-picked best outcomes. Ask for patient references or testimonials from patients who had their procedure 12+ months ago — short-term photos don't tell the full story since many complications and suboptimal results become apparent only after the full growth cycle.

Choose accredited facilities whenever possible. JCI (Joint Commission International) accreditation is the gold standard for international hospitals and indicates compliance with rigorous safety, quality, and infection control standards. Hospital-based hair transplant programs at facilities like Memorial Sisli Hospital or Medipol Mega University Hospital in Istanbul offer the highest level of safety assurance, with institutional oversight, sterile operating environments, comprehensive pre-operative screening, and immediate access to emergency medical care if needed.

Ensure the surgeon personally performs or directly supervises all critical steps of the procedure. Ask specifically: 'Will the surgeon personally extract the grafts, create the channels, and implant the grafts — or will technicians perform any of these steps?' In many countries, it's legal for trained technicians to assist with extraction and implantation under surgeon supervision, but the surgeon should at minimum perform the hairline design, channel creation, and final quality check. Be wary of clinics where the surgeon only appears briefly for consultation and delegates the entire procedure to staff.

Red Flags to Watch For

  • Guaranteeing specific results: No ethical surgeon guarantees exact graft survival rates or specific outcomes. Results vary by individual
  • Extremely low prices: Prices significantly below market average for the country typically indicate cost-cutting on quality and safety
  • No surgeon consultation: The surgeon should personally evaluate your case, design the hairline, and discuss the treatment plan before surgery
  • Promoting unrealistically high graft counts: Claims of 6,000-8,000+ grafts in a single session should raise concerns about safety and graft quality
  • Pressure tactics: Legitimate clinics don't use high-pressure sales tactics, limited-time offers, or aggressive marketing to rush your decision
  • No before/after photos: Reputable clinics have extensive, unedited before/after galleries showing consistent results across many patients
  • Surgeon has no verifiable credentials: The performing surgeon should have verifiable medical licensing, board certification, and professional memberships
  • Multiple patients at once: If the surgeon operates on several patients simultaneously, your procedure time and attention will be divided
  • No post-operative support: Good clinics provide detailed aftercare instructions, follow-up appointments, and accessible contact for questions or concerns
  • Refusal to provide written treatment plan: You should receive a detailed written plan including the number of grafts, technique, surgeon's name, and what's included

Frequently Asked Questions

What is the biggest risk of a hair transplant?

The biggest risk is choosing an unqualified surgeon or clinic. The procedure itself is very safe when performed properly. Medical complications like infection occur in less than 2% of cases. The most common 'risk' is a suboptimal cosmetic result (lower density, unnatural appearance) from an inexperienced surgeon.

Can a hair transplant go wrong?

Yes, though serious complications are rare. Potential issues include lower-than-expected growth (5-15% graft loss is normal), unnatural-looking results from poor surgical technique, donor area depletion from over-harvesting, and temporary shock loss. Most 'bad' results are from choosing unqualified clinics rather than inherent risks of the procedure.

How do I know if a clinic is safe?

Look for: board-certified surgeon with verifiable credentials, hospital accreditation (JCI is gold standard), extensive before/after photos, positive patient reviews, transparent pricing, personalized consultation, clear post-operative support plan. Avoid clinics with no verifiable credentials, extremely low prices, or high-pressure sales tactics.

Is it safe to get a hair transplant in Turkey?

Turkey has both excellent and poor-quality clinics. Hospital-based programs at JCI-accredited facilities are extremely safe. The risk comes from unregulated 'hair mill' clinics that prioritize volume over quality. Research thoroughly, verify credentials, and choose established hospital-based programs for the best safety profile.

What happens if I'm not happy with the results?

If growth is lower than expected, many clinics offer touch-up procedures (some included in the original price). If the aesthetic result is unsatisfactory, a revision procedure with a more experienced surgeon may be possible. Prevention is better than correction — invest in thorough research upfront rather than seeking the cheapest option.

Can hair transplant damage existing hair?

Shock loss — temporary shedding of existing hair near the transplant area — can occur in 5-20% of patients. This is usually temporary, with hair regrowing in 3-6 months. Taking finasteride and minoxidil before and after surgery minimizes this risk. Permanent damage to existing hair is very rare with proper technique.
